Fifteen businesses from across the globe will face their industry peers on 26 June, as they present cutting-edge solutions at the Isle of Man’s highly anticipated 2025 Innovation Challenge Finale Day at the Comis Hotel.
The Challenge, aimed at promoting innovation and collaboration in the technology sector, attracted a diverse range of applicants. Over 100 registrations were received from countries including the UK, India, South Africa, Brazil, Austria and Singapore.
Following a rigorous selection process, 15 finalists were chosen for their FinTech, Data & AI, and Cleantech solutions addressing some of the Island’s most pressing needs. In the lead up to the Finale Day in June, finalists will be provided with tailored mentoring and support from leaders in the Island’s tech industries, as well as networking opportunities with industry peers and local businesses as they bring their solutions to life.

Organised by the Isle of Man Department for Enterprise’s Executive Agencies—led by Digital Isle of Man and in collaboration with Business Isle of Man, Finance Isle of Man and Visit Isle of Man—from today, the finalists will collaborate with the Agencies, as well as regulators, industry leaders and local businesses to bring their solutions to life.
